Yes. There are no restrictions as to who can deposit cash into a checking account. Anyone can deposit cash into anyone else's account as long as they know the account number of the account into which they want to deposit cash. For ex: I can walk into the bank branch where you hold a checking account and deposit $500 into it if I know the account number. Nobody will ask or question me as to why I am doing so…

A checking account is called a "demand deposit" because it is available for transfer to another individual or company by writing a check or draft.
You can deposit money into your checking account by visiting a bank branch, using an ATM, or using mobile banking apps to deposit checks electronically.

Yes, you can deposit a money order into a checking account by endorsing it and then either depositing it at a bank branch or using a mobile banking app to deposit it electronically.
